  • How is the weather in Oostkapelle?

    Oostkapelle experiences mild summers around 60–72°F (16–22°C), with cooler, damp winters near 37–44°F (3–7°C). Layered clothing and a rain jacket are handy throughout the year due to regular rainfall.

  • What is Oostkapelle known for?

    Oostkapelle is known for its wide, sandy beaches, scenic dune landscapes, and nature reserves. The village has a history rooted in agriculture and maritime traditions.

  • What are the best foods to try in Oostkapelle?

    Regional specialties often feature fresh North Sea fish, Zeeland mussels, and artisan cheeses. Bakeries serve sweet treats like bolus pastries, which are locally rooted favorites.
